Venezuela participates in Meeting of Ministers of Tourism of the Americas in Dominican Republic

A delegation headed by the Minister of People’s Power for Tourism, Alí Padrón Paredes, participates in the Meeting of Ministers of Tourism of the Americas, held in Punta Cana, Dominican Republic, from Friday, May 7 to Sunday, May 9.

The meeting, organized by the World Tourism Organization and the Ministry for Tourism of the Dominican Republic, establishes strategies to relaunch tourism activities throughout the continent.

The Venezuelan delegation will present the progress made in tourism by the Bolivarian Government regarding measures that have been implemented due to the COVID-19 pandemic.

The country brand “Venezuela open to the future” will also be presented to the world’s tourism representatives. The strategy “Country Brand – Venezuela open to the future” is a project that praises Venezuela as a multi-destination country.

The Venezuelan tourism minister’s mission is to position the Caribbean nation through the reactivation of tourism promotional, economic and commercial activities.

The Meeting of Ministers of Tourism of the Americas will be attended by delegations from Bolivia, Brazil, Colombia, Cuba, El Salvador, Guatemala, Haiti, Honduras, and Mexico, among other countries of the continent.
